St. Leonard's House 491 Victoria Ave, Windsor, ON N9A 4N1

St. Leonard's House





10 Reviews
  • ThursdayOpen 24 hours
  • FridayOpen 24 hours
  • SaturdayOpen 24 hours
  • SundayOpen 24 hours
  • MondayOpen 24 hours
  • TuesdayOpen 24 hours
  • WednesdayOpen 24 hours




St. Leonard's House 491 Victoria Ave, Windsor, ON N9A 4N1




About the Business

St. Leonard's House Windsor |

Contacts

Call Us
+15192561878
491 Victoria Ave, Windsor, ON N9A 4N1

Hours

  • ThursdayOpen 24 hours
  • FridayOpen 24 hours
  • SaturdayOpen 24 hours
  • SundayOpen 24 hours
  • MondayOpen 24 hours
  • TuesdayOpen 24 hours
  • WednesdayOpen 24 hours

Features

  • Delivery
  • Wheelchair-accessible parking lot
  • Wheelchair-accessible entrance
  • Debit cards
  • NFC mobile payments
  • Credit cards
  • In-store pickup
  • In-store shopping




Recommended Reviews

Jon Gone
03.10.2023
St. Leonard's House
Top quality staff. Helpful and very essential to the community. Robert Hood and Angelo Quaglia should be receiving an award from the mayor for there outstanding work
Adam Mann
28.09.2023
St. Leonard's House
This place is super racist
James M Fraser
28.07.2023
St. Leonard's House
Spent fifteen months great staff

Add Review

Map

491 Victoria Ave, Windsor, ON N9A 4N1
St. Leonard's House